Different welding procedures were adopted,purpose of investigation on the relationsh-ip between welding parameters and the microstructure and properties of welded joints. T-he analytic methods include ultrasonic testing,metallographic examination,hardness testing,microhardness test,impact test,Scanning Electron Microscope (SEM),bending test and postweld heat treatment. The products are rectangular tubes,and the sizes are 250mm×250mm×11.8mm,250mm×250mm×9.8mm,200mm×300mm×9.8mm and 200mm×300mm×11.8mm. The material is Q235.Through ultrasonic testing and microstructure observation,indicates that all the welding performance samples are qualified. All samples of the welded joint microstructure include decarburization layer,over-heated area,completely recrystallization of the district and incomplete recrystallization zone. The decarburization layer and the over-heated area are widmanstatten structure.Impact test is commonly used to measure metal toughness. The test uses GB2106-80"Metallographic xabi impact test method". The impact test indicate that the impact tough-ness of weld ispoor by the high frequency welding method. And certain heat treatment.must be taken to improveit.Bending test is taken by GB/T2653-1983, it is used for evaluation of flexural capacity of welds. Experiment shows that the samples have good performance of bending. Studied the influence of Ea, the heat-affected zone width, the V angle and the speed on bending performance of the welded joint. In order to get the proper welding process parameters.Postweld heat treatment is to improve the metallurgical structure and to improve the performance. Experiments show that the weld microstructure was refined by normalizing treatment. This will improve the performance greatly.
